Essential Duties and Responsibilities On‑site Management: Arrive on‑site prior to the crew daily to ensure preparations are in place and oversee the day's operations. Quality Assurance: Regularly review the scope of work installed, ensuring that the job adheres to Kovach's stringent quality standards. Material Verification and Organization: Must be on‑site during deliveries to verify material quantities, including organizing fasteners, flashing, and other miscellaneous materials. Job Site Meetings: Represent Kovach in job site meetings when the Superintendent is unavailable. Safety and Compliance: Report any job site injuries immediately to the Director of Safety/Risk Management and ensure an accident form is filled out the same day. Promptly report any OSHA visits to the Director of Safety/Risk Management. Equipment Management: Manage all company equipment, ensuring timely fueling and maintenance. Submit all fuel receipts weekly with relevant details for reimbursement if not processed through Logistics. Material Installation: Direct the stocking and installation of all project materials. Problem Identification: Highlight potential issues on the job site to the project Superintendent in a timely manner. Punch List and Leak Management: Oversee and be responsible for all punch list items, ensuring return to the jobsite to address any leaks or concerns. Employee Time Management: Submit timesheets for crew members working on projects through the hh2 Payroll system if the Superintendent hasn't done so. Documentation and Reporting: Ensure that daily field reports are completed and uploaded to the document control software for their respective projects if the Superintendent hasn't addressed this. Overtime Management: Any required overtime must be communicated and approved by both the Superintendent and Field Director prior to work being executed.
